# #9222bf

A color — cool, vivid, technical, modern.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#9222bf`
- RGB: rgb(146, 34, 191)
- HSL: hsl(283, 70%, 44%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.51 0.228 313.3)
- Relative luminance: 0.1102

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 6.56: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#8c20b6 (7.01:1)
- On black (#000000): 3.2: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#af3cdd (4.51:1); AA: background → #d6d6d6 (4.51:1); AAA: text → #c674e7 (7.05:1)
